City Hall Plaza serves as a bustling hub in the heart of Boston, where history meets modern urban life. The Plaza, surrounded by the impressive Boston City Hall, is a testament to the city's architectural evolution, showcasing a blend of brutalist design and contemporary influences. As you stroll through this vibrant public space, you'll find yourself immersed in the local culture, with events often taking place that celebrate Boston's rich heritage. The Plaza is not just a beautiful site; it’s a gathering place for locals and tourists alike, frequently hosting farmers' markets, food festivals, and art installations. During warmer months, the plaza becomes a lively arena filled with music, performances, and community gatherings, making it a fantastic spot to soak in the city’s atmosphere. Whether you're sitting on a bench enjoying a coffee or exploring the nearby attractions, City Hall Plaza offers a unique vantage point to appreciate Boston’s charm. Additionally, its proximity to other historical landmarks makes it an ideal starting point for your Boston adventure. You can easily access nearby sites like Faneuil Hall and the Boston Common, ensuring your visit to City Hall Plaza is part of a broader exploration of this vibrant city.
